A Flying Affair

By Carla Stewart

Description:

Ever since Mittie Humphreys agreed to join dashing barnstorming pilot Ames for a joyride in his airplane, her lifelong love of horses has been surpassed by one thing--a longing for the skies. It seems she's not the only one--with Charles Lindbergh making his victory tour in the Spirit of St. Louis, aviation fever is spreading across the country. Mittie knows flying is the perfect focus for the soaring ambition and taste for adventure within her, and whenever she can slip away from her duties on her family's prosperous Kentucky horse farm, she heads to the airfield. Considering their shared passion, it's no surprise that Ames begins to vie for Mittie's time. But when handsome British aviator Bobby York offers her flying lessons, he is equally surprised-and beguiled-by Mittie's grit and talent. Driven to succeed, Mittie will do whatever it takes to compete in the Women's National Air Derby alongside Amelia Earhart. But when Calista "Peach" Gilson, a charming Southern belle, becomes her rival both professionally and in love, Mittie must learn how to navigate her heart's romantic longings as well as the skies.

Why the author wrote this book:

A Flying Affair is one of two related books set in the Roaring Twenties, an era that fascinates me. As I dug into the research, I found that many women were pioneers in the age of aviation. I wanted to write about a character who had an untameable adventurous spirit but also a deep connection with other women. She had to be competitive, responsible, a natural leader, and driven by a God-given desire to fly. This edge, though, has consequences with spontaneous decisions that get Mittie into trouble. She's a character that I connected with the moment she stepped into my mind, and it was pure joy to bring her to life. So I wrote the book in hopes that my readers, too, will follow the highs and lows of Mittie's quest and yearn for their own adventurous spirits.
